Patek Philippe. A Fine and Rare 18k Pink Gold Wristwatch with Center Seconds
Signed Patek Philippe, Geneve, Ref. 1578, Movement No. 703'789, Case No. 683'453, Manufactured in 1954
Cal. 27SC mechanical movement, stamped twice with the Geneva Seal, 18 jewels, silvered matte dial, applied Arabic and dagger numerals, center seconds, circular case, down-turned spider lugs, snap on case back, 18k pink gold Patek Philippe buckle, case, dial, and movement signed
35mm diam.

With Patek Philippe Extract from the Archives confirming production of the present watch in 1954 and its subsequent sale on April 5th of the following year.

Patek Philippe produced the reference 1578 from 1943 until approximately 1965. The model was made in yellow, white and pink gold with both subsidiary seconds and center seconds like the present watch. The center seconds model was produced in two series. The first has the caliber 12 SCI and the second has the caliber 27SC.
